Output d513c21f81204b828a848a533f638829d5c5b1455d336c31d0af36f6a3a87bd2:69

value
51621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c579948367168ca09a8551c7230302db21988bc OP_EQUAL
address
3BZsqjHVUoX3JgJURNx9Sqh2xHHzS7Dr7a
transaction
d513c21f81204b828a848a533f638829d5c5b1455d336c31d0af36f6a3a87bd2
spent
true